Многие пользователи Excel могут столкнуться с ситуацией, когда требуется автоматизировать выполнение определенных задач. VBA (Visual Basic for Applications) является инструментом, который может помочь нам в этом. Этот мощный язык программирования позволяет создавать и запускать макросы в Excel, чтобы автоматизировать рутинные операции.
Когда мы говорим о вызове VBA макроса в Excel, мы обычно говорим о вызове макроса из другого макроса или из пользовательской функции. Это может быть полезно, когда мы хотим создать сложные макросы, которые содержат несколько шагов или когда мы хотим использовать один макрос в нескольких местах.
Для вызова макроса VBA в Excel существует несколько способов. Мы можем вызвать макрос с помощью кнопки, горячей клавиши или даже при определенных событиях, таких как открытие или закрытие рабочей книги. Кроме того, мы можем вызвать макрос из других языков программирования, таких как C# или Python, используя COM-интерфейс Excel.
В конечном итоге, использование VBA макросов в Excel помогает значительно увеличить эффективность работы и сэкономить время пользователя. Благодаря возможностям VBA мы можем создавать макросы, которые автоматически выполняют сложные задачи, обрабатывают большие объемы данных и создают динамические отчеты. Это может быть особенно полезно для бизнес-пользователей, которые работают с большими объемами данных и регулярно выполняют однотипные операции.
Таким образом, использование макросов VBA в Excel представляет собой мощный инструмент для автоматизации и оптимизации работы. Независимо от того, являетесь ли вы начинающим или опытным пользователем Excel, изучение и применение VBA может оказаться очень полезным и позволит сэкономить время и усилия при выполнении повседневных задач.